Stories & Music in the Garden by admin, last updated: Mar 12, 2014 04:38 PM
Stories and Music in the Garden Sunday, May 18, 2014 4:00 p.m. – 6:00 p.m. 1909 Windmill Lane Alexandria, Virginia 22307 Join Fort Hunt Preschool & the Mount Vernon Unitarian Church for a wonderful afternoon of storytelling and musical performances in our enchanted walled garden. Enjoy picnic supper items for sale and entertainment for all ages. Families with young children are invited to bring a blanket for seating. Chairs will be available behind the blanket seating area. Proceeds from Stories and Music in the Garden will benefit the joint Natural Playground Project of Fort Hunt Preschool and the Mount Vernon Unitarian Church. In case of rain, the event will be held in the Chapel/Rainbow Room. For additional information about this fantastic family event, please visit www.forthuntpreschool.com/events. ***

Medication & School, Know Your Child's Rights by admin, last updated: Mar 10, 2014 07:48 PM
Does your child have diabetes, asthma, severe allergies, or epilepsy & require medication at a DC public school or public charter school? If so, please join University Legal Services, the DC Protection & Advocacy organization for people with disabilities, for a discussion about new rules to help students get the care they need. Parents, children, educators, and advocates are welcome.

America's Favorite Nanny Jo Frost Signs Latest Book by admin, last updated: Mar 04, 2014 09:21 AM
This March, global parenting expert Jo Frost – known worldwide for her hit TV show ‘Supernanny’ – embarks on a national book tour to support her anticipated 2014 release “Jo Frost’s Toddler Rules: Your 5-Step Guide to Shaping Proper Behavior”. Released March 4, Frost’s latest book outlines her amazingly simple five-step program of Toddler Rules to help parents tame tantrums, prevent bad behavior, and create long-term peace and stability in the home. The tour gives readers a chance to meet the author at intimate book-signing events across the country.
